Women's Tennis Tripped up at Western New England

SPRINGFIELD, Mass. – The Wentworth Institute of Technology women's tennis team suffered a 9-0 setback to Commonwealth Coast Conference foe Western New England Friday afternoon.

The Golden Bears got a pair of 8-2 wins to complete a 3-0 sweep in doubles play. Junior Rachel Bauer (Palmer, Mass.) and sophomore Jessica Cote (Groton, Conn.) gave the hosts a 1-0 lead with an 8-0 win over sophomores CiCi Deakin (Standish, Maine) and Beverly LaChapelle (Caracas, Venezuela) at No. 3. No. 2 doubles saw senior Petra Martinelli (Vernon, Conn.) and sophomore Kyra Palumbo (Albany, N.Y.) defeat sophomore Hannah Erickson (Columbia, Conn.) and junior Olivia DeLuca (Dracut, Mass.), 8-2. Sophomore Maylene LaPress (Goffstown, N.H.) teamed with junior Morgan Schrader (Burnt Hills, N.Y.) to earn an 8-2 win over sophomore Ali Sollecito (Taunton, Mass.) and senior Ellen Butts (Brookfield, Mass.) at No. 1.

Singles play saw Martinelli defeat Deakin, 6-0, 6-0, at No. 5 before Schrader defeated Sollecito at No. 1, 6-1, 6-1, to clinch the match for Western New England. At No. 6, Palumbo bested Erickson, 6-0, 6-0, Bauer defeated LaChapelle at No. 4, 6-1, 6-2, Cote was a 6-0, 6-3 winner over DeLuca at No. 3, and Martinelli defeated Butts at No. 2, 6-0, 7-5.

Wentworth (0-8, 0-4 CCC) is at Salve Regina on Saturday.
